The Lord Calls Samuel

3Meanwhile the boy Samuel was serving the Lord before Eli. A word from the Lord was rare in those days, and visions were infrequent.H5288H8050H8334H3068H6440H5941H1697H3068H3368H3117H6555H2377
2At that time Eli, whose vision was growing dim, was lying down in his bedroom.H3117H5941H7901H4725H5869H2490H3544H3201H7200
3The lamp of God had not yet been extinguished, and Samuel was lying down in the tabernacle of the Lord where the Ark of God was.H5216H430H3518H1964H3068H727H430H8050H7901
4The Lord called out to Samuel, who answered, "Here I am."H3068H7121H8050H559
5He ran to Eli and said, "Here I am! You called me." "I didn't call you," Eli said. "Go back and lie down." So he went and lay down.H7323H5941H559H2009H7121H559H7121H7901H7725H3212H7901
6Then the Lord again called out, "Samuel!" So Samuel got up, went to Eli, and said, "Here I am! You called me." He said, "I didn't call you, my son. Go back and lie down."H3068H7121H3254H8050H8050H6965H3212H5941H559H7121H559H7121H1121H7901H7725
7Now Samuel did not yet know the Lord and had not yet had the word of the Lord revealed to him.H8050H2962H3045H3068H1697H3068H1540
8Then the Lord called out to Samuel again a third time, and he got up, went to Eli, and said, "Here I am! You called me." Then Eli understood that the Lord was calling the boy,H3068H7121H8050H3254H7992H6965H3212H5941H559H7121H5941H995H3068H7121H5288
9so Eli said to Samuel, "Go lie down, and then if he calls you, answer, 'Speak, Lord, because your servant is listening.'" Then Samuel went and lay down.H5941H559H8050H3212H7901H7121H559H1696H3068H5650H8085H8050H3212H7901H4725
10Later, the Lord came and stood there, calling out, "Samuel! Samuel!" as he had before. Samuel said, "Speak, because your servant is listening."H3068H935H3320H7121H6471H8050H8050H8050H559H1696H5650H8085
11"Look," the Lord said to Samuel. "I'm about to do something in Israel that will make both ears of anyone who hears it tingle.H3068H559H8050H6213H1697H3478H8147H241H8085H6750
12I'll fulfill every promise that I've spoken concerning Eli's family, from beginning to end.H3117H6965H5941H1696H413H1004H2490H3615
13I've told him that I'm about to judge his family forever because of the iniquity that he knew about. His sons committed blasphemy and he did not rebuke them.H5046H8199H1004H5704H5769H5771H3045H1121H7043H3543
14Therefore I've sworn concerning Eli's family that the iniquity of his family is not to be atoned for by sacrifice or offering forever."H7650H1004H5941H5771H5941H1004H3722H2077H4503H5704H5769

Samuel Delivers God’s Message

15Samuel lay down until morning and then opened the doors of the house of the Lord, but he was afraid to report the vision to Eli.H8050H7901H1242H6605H1817H1004H3068H8050H3372H5046H5941H4759
16Then Eli called Samuel: "Samuel, my son." He said, "Here I am."H5941H7121H8050H559H8050H1121H559
17Eli said, "What did the Lord say to you?Please don't conceal anything from me. May God do this to you and even more if you conceal from me one word of all that he spoke to you."H559H1697H1696H3582H430H6213H3254H3582H1697H1697H1696
18Samuel told him everything - he did not conceal anything from him. Eli said, "He is the Lord. May he do what seems good to him."H8050H5046H1697H3582H559H3068H6213H5869H2896
19As Samuel grew, the Lord was with him and did not let any of Samuel's predictions fail.H8050H1431H3068H1697H5307H776
20All Israel from Dan to Beersheba knew that Samuel was confirmed as the Lord's prophet.H3478H1835H884H3045H8050H539H5030H3068
21The Lord continued to appear at Shiloh, because he revealed himself to Samuel at Shiloh by the word of the Lord.H3068H7200H3254H7887H3068H1540H8050H7887H1697H3068
